Book excerpt: "This book introduces data science to sensory and consumer scientists working inside large organizations and who have backgrounds in fields as diverse as food science, psychology, marketing, and chemical engineering. The intended audience members typically hold graduate degrees in their subject matters of expertise, have some training in statistics, but have little to no background in computer science or data science. The worldwide digital transformation is requiring all scientists to leverage the introductory skills of computer science, usually in the form of data science, in order to automate processes and record the steps of their research in a reproducible manner. Scientists who learn to leverage such tools become much more efficient and productive, often achieving new insights. This book is intended for use by sensory and consumer scientists in industry as well as for use in graduate programs for sensory science"--
